Understanding Variable Frequency Drive (VFD) Control Panels
At its core, a VFD control panel is an assembly that houses a variable frequency drive along with other essential electrical components. It is designed to control the speed of an AC motor by varying the frequency and voltage of its power supply. This flexibility allows industries to adjust motor performance according to specific operational requirements.
These panels consist of components such as circuit breakers, contactors, overload relays, and cooling systems, all housed within a robust enclosure. The panel’s design ensures safe and efficient operation, protecting both the motor and the operator.
Enhancing Energy Efficiency
One of the primary reasons VFD control panels are essential to industrial efficiency is their ability to save energy. Traditional motors often run at full speed, even when the application requires less power. This leads to unnecessary energy consumption and inflated operational costs.
With a VFD control panel, the motor operates at the precise speed needed for the task, eliminating wasted energy. For example, in HVAC systems, pumps, and conveyor belts, a VFD can adjust the motor’s speed to match demand, resulting in substantial energy savings. Industries that adopt this technology can reduce their energy bills by up to 30%.
Extending Equipment Lifespan
Another significant benefit of VFD control panels is their ability to extend the lifespan of industrial equipment. Motors that operate at constant high speeds are more likely to experience wear and tear. The soft-start capability of VFDs reduces mechanical stress by gradually increasing motor speed, preventing sudden surges in power.
This feature not only enhances the durability of the motor but also reduces maintenance costs. Equipment that lasts longer and requires fewer repairs directly contributes to improved operational efficiency and cost savings.
Improving Process Control
Precision is critical in many industrial processes, and VFD control panels excel in providing accurate control. They allow operators to adjust motor speed to suit specific operational needs, ensuring consistent product quality and minimizing waste.
For instance, in manufacturing lines, varying the motor speed can help synchronize different stages of production, resulting in smoother operations. Industries like food processing, textiles, and chemical manufacturing rely heavily on VFD control panels for maintaining precision and consistency.
